Рубрика «recovery»

Резервное копирование, часть 6: Сравнение средств резервного копирования - 1

В данной статье будет проведено сравнение средств резервного копирования, но сначала стоит узнать, как они быстро и хорошо справляются с восстановлением данных из резервных копий.
Для простоты сравнения будет рассматриваться восстановление из полной резервной копии, тем более что данный режим работы поддерживают все кандидаты. Для простоты цифры взяты уже усредненными (среднее арифметическое из нескольких запусков). Результаты будут сведены в таблицу, в которой также будет информация и о возможностях: наличие веб-интерфейса, простота в настройке и работе, способность к автоматизации, наличие различных дополнительных возможностей (к примеру, проверка целостности данных) и т.п. Графики будут показывать загрузку сервера, где данные и будут применяться (не сервера для хранения резервных копий).
Читать полностью »

Как мы использовали отложенную репликацию для аварийного восстановления с PostgreSQL - 1
Репликация — не бэкап. Или нет? Вот как мы использовали отложенную репликацию для восстановления, случайно удалив ярлыки.

Специалисты по инфраструктуре на GitLab отвечают за работу GitLab.com — самого большого экземпляра GitLab в природе. Здесь 3 миллиона пользователей и почти 7 миллионов проектов, и это один из самых крупных опенсорс-сайтов SaaS с выделенной архитектурой. Без системы баз данных PostgreSQL инфраструктура GitLab.com далеко не уедет, и что мы только не делаем для отказоустойчивости на случаи любых сбоев, когда можно потерять данные. Вряд ли такая катастрофа случится, но мы хорошо подготовились и запаслись разными механизмами бэкапа и репликации.

Репликация — это вам не средство бэкапа баз данных (см. ниже). Но сейчас мы увидим, как быстро восстановить случайно удаленные данные с помощью отложенной репликации: на GitLab.com пользователь удалил ярлык для проекта gitlab-ce и потерял связи с мерж-реквестами и задачами.

С отложенной репликой мы восстановили данные всего за 1,5 часа. Смотрите, как это было.

Читать полностью »

Как работает Android, часть 4 - 1

Всем привет! Мы нашли время продолжить серию статей про внутреннее устройство Android. В этой статье я расскажу о процессе загрузки Android, о содержимом файловой системы, о том, как хранятся данные пользователя и приложений, о root-доступе, о переносимости сборок Android и о проблеме фрагментации.

Читать полностью »

Доброго времени суток. Я заранее извиняюсь, что отнимаю у Вас время, но я не знаю что делать и нахожусь в крайней степени отчаяния.

А теперь я постараюсь рассказать не слишком длинно и не слишком нудно свою историю. Про детство трепаться смысла нет, оно у меня было относительно счастливым, настолько, насколько может быть счастливым детство в девяностые (сейчас мне 31 год). Школьные годы, какие-то детские успехи и неудачи, но в целом всё гладко. Я небыл отличником и на дно не опускался. Живу я в Крыму, и не смотря на наличие моря со всех сторон, блоблемы со щитовидной железой — тут не редкая проблема. Толи дело в дефиците йода (популярная версия), толи в Чернобыле (как раз родился в год аварии). Меня эта проблема тоже не минула. Узнал я о том, что щитовидка у меня работает недостаточно хорошо я случайно. С тех пор мне приходится следить за ней: сдавать анализы на гормональный фон, делать узи чтобы не пропустить нехороших новообразований или развития тех, что уже имеются, ежедневный приём дозы левотироксина по утрам. На самом деле это совсем не сложно и в целом не доставляет прямо каких-то безумных неудобств. Каким-нибудь диабетикам в разы хуже, а я, можно сказать, живу с такой проблемой и не тужу.

Подступала пора готовиться к университету, щитовидка давала о себе знать стандартными симптомами: отёчность конечностей, усталось, пониженная работоспособность, в том числе интеллектуальная. Я приходил со школы и мне нужно было пару часов отлежаться, а то и поспать — я сильно уставал. Но родители хотели сына-звезду. Их мечты и мои возможности стали слишком сильно расходиться, и тут они подурели.

Читать полностью »

Это перевод вчерашней заметки от Simon Willison

Я облажался, бездумно используя git (git checkout -- — не на том файле) и умудрился удалить код, который я только что написал… но он все еще был загружен в исполняемый процесс в докер-контейнере. Вот, как я восстановил код, используя https://pypi.python.org/pypi/pyrasite/ и https://pypi.python.org/pypi/uncompyle6

Читать полностью »

Продолжаем публиковать статьи, посвященные резервному копированию и восстановлению после сбоев виртуализованной Active Directory. В предыдущей статье речь шла о восстановлении контроллера домена целиком. Однако системным администраторам гораздо чаще приходится сталкиваться с запросами на восстановление отдельных объектов Active Directory. Поэтому сегодня мы рассмотрим восстановление из tombstone объектов виртуализованной Active Directory в системах с функциональным режимом работы леса не выше Windows Server 2008. В принципе, сейчас они встречаются довольно редко, но где-то наверняка еще используются. О более новых системах и таких возможностях, как корзина Active Directory, будет рассказано в следующей статье.

image

Читать полностью »

Продолжаем публикацию серии статей, написанных коллегой для корпоративного блога и посвященных резервному копированию и восстановлению контроллеров домена и собственно Active Directory.

В предыдущей статье из этой серии рассказывалось о процедуре бэкапе физических и виртуальных контроллеров домена (DC). Сегодня поговорим об их восстановлении.
Сразу скажу, что этот пост не является руководством по восстановлению Active Directory. Его задача — рассказать о том, что необходимо учитывать при восстановлении AD или конкретного контроллера домена из резервной копии, а также показать, как можно выполнить эти действия с помощью решений Veeam.

Восстановление контроллера домена из резервной копии с помощью Veeam - 1
Читать полностью »

Предыстория

Несколько недель назад я стал обладателем ноутбука HP Pavilion p170nr c предустановленной Windows 8.1. Поскольку я заядлый линуксоид — было решено устанавливать основной, рабочей системой Ubuntu, но и оставить Windows для игрушек и чего-нибудь капризного, вроде обновления биос. Жадность тоже сыграла свою роль — за 8-ку то, по сути, деньги заплачены.
Читать полностью »

Новые возможности Veeam Backup & Replication 8.0: усовершенствованная репликация
Как можно догадаться из названия продукта, столпами реализуемой в Veeam Backup & Replication стратегии защиты данных являются «2-в-1»: резервное копирование и репликация, реализованные в рамках одного продукта.

Достоинством механизма резервных копий является возможность отката на различные точки восстановления в прошлом, механизм же репликации позволяет получить минимальный показатель времени восстановления системы после сбоя — этим она особенно ценна для современных ЦОД. Сегодня я расскажу о новых возможностях репликации, которые увидят свет с выходом (уже в ноябре!) новой версии Veeam Backup & Replication 8.0.
Читать полностью »

Передача резервных копий на внеофисное хранение: WAN акселератор в Veeam Backup & Replication v7
В новой версии Veeam Backup & Replication v7, которая будет выпущена уже через пару месяцев, будет встроен WAN акселератор, специально оптимизированный под передачу резервных копий через WAN. Когда вы делаете копирование бэкап файлов за пределы офиса, вы значительно увеличиваете надежность системы хранения данных, однако одновременно сильно увеличиваете нагрузку на свой WAN канал, что выражается, прежде всего, в значительном увеличении времени резервного копирования. WAN акселератор позволяет эффективнее передавать данные даже через медленные соединения за счет применения следующих алгоритмов работы:

  1. передача только измененных данных (все данные разделяются на блоки, и через WAN передаются только измененные блоки)
  2. глобальный кеш блоков данных (то есть кеш, охватывающий все имеющиеся виртуальные машины), позволяет передавать хеши ранее переданных блоков, вместо данных самих блоков
  3. сжатие сетевого трафика и дедубликация данных с переменной длиной блока
  4. мультипоточные параллельные TCP/IP соединения для увеличения скорости передачи данных и другие TCP/IP оптимизации под соединения с большим временем отклика, характерным для WAN сетей
  5. автоматическое возобновление прерванных соединений

Читать полностью »


https://ajax.googleapis.com/ajax/libs/jquery/3.4.1/jquery.min.js